引言jQuery是一个流行的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画和Ajax交互等操作。通过使用jQuery,开发者可以更加高效地构建动态和交互式的网页应用。本文将深入...
jQuery是一个流行的JavaScript库,它极大地简化了HTML文档遍历、事件处理、动画和Ajax交互等操作。通过使用jQuery,开发者可以更加高效地构建动态和交互式的网页应用。本文将深入探讨jQuery函数的神奇魅力,并介绍如何轻松掌握这些技巧,以提高网页开发的效率。
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的语法封装了JavaScript的复杂功能,使得开发者可以更轻松地编写跨浏览器的代码。
$(selector),其中selector可以是CSS选择器、标签名、类名等。$(document).ready(function() {...});,这是jQuery中常用的文档就绪事件。$(this)将引用被点击的元素。.each(function(index, element) {...})。选择器是jQuery的核心功能之一,正确使用选择器可以显著提高DOM操作的效率。
$('#id'),这是查找特定元素的最快方式。$('.class'),适用于查找具有相同类的多个元素。事件委托是一种技术,允许将事件处理器绑定到一个父元素上,然后根据事件冒泡机制处理子元素的事件。
$(document).on('click', '.list-item', function() { // 处理点击事件
});Ajax允许在不重新加载页面的情况下与服务器交换数据。
$.ajax()方法发送GET请求。$.ajax({ url: 'data.json', type: 'GET', success: function(data) { // 处理响应数据 }
});jQuery提供了丰富的动画和过渡效果,可以创建动态和吸引人的网页。
animate()方法平滑地改变元素的样式。$('#element').animate({ left: '100px' }, 1000);jQuery函数的神奇魅力在于其简洁的语法和丰富的功能,这使得开发者可以轻松地构建高效和动态的网页应用。通过掌握jQuery的核心函数和开发技巧,开发者可以显著提高网页开发的效率和质量。